URz does not allow the secondary data volume to be online (except while the pair is split). If the
secondary data volume is online, the URz add pair operation will fail.
WARNING!
If the URz secondary data volumes are physically attached to the same host server(s)
as the URz primary data volumes, the following problem can occur:
•
When a URz pair is released, the old secondary data volume is usually offline. If the host is
then restarted, the system administrator may be offered both volumes and asked which volume
should be left offline. This can be confusing and is prone to error.
•
If the URz secondary data volumes and primary data volumes are connected to the same
host(s), HP strongly recommends that the secondary data volumes are defined to remain offline
to avoid this problem.
Installing the Hardware
Initial installation of the URz hardware is performed by the user and the HP representative. To
install the hardware required for URz operations:
1.
User: Identify the locations of the URz primary and secondary data volumes (primary data
volumes and secondary data volumes), so that the URz hardware can be installed and
configured properly.
2.
User and HP Representative: Make sure that the primary storage system(s) and secondary
storage system(s) are configured for XP Remote Web Console operations (for example, SVP
connected to LAN). See the XP Remote Web Console user’s guide for information and
instructions on setting up XP Remote Web Console operations.
3.
HP Representative: Make sure that the primary storage systems and secondary storage systems
are properly configured for URz operations (for example, cache, NVS) (see
. Make sure that the desired system option modes are enabled (see
“Metadata Information” (page 21)
). Make sure that adequate cache is installed and available
for URz operations. You must also consider the amount of Cache Residency Manager data
to be stored in cache when determining the required amount of cache.
4.
HP Representative: Make sure the primary storage systems are configured to report sense
information to the host(s). The secondary storage systems should also be attached to a host
server to enable reporting of sense information in case of a problem with an secondary data
volume or secondary storage system. If the remote site is unattended, the secondary storage
systems should be attached to a host server at the primary site, so that the system administrator
can monitor the operational condition of the secondary storage systems.
5.
HP Representative: If power sequence control cables are used, set the power select switch for
the cluster to LOCAL to prevent the primary storage system from being powered off by the
host. Also make sure the secondary storage system will not be powered off during URz

6.
HP Representative: Install the URz remote copy connections between the primary storage
system(s) and secondary storage system(s). This hardware (optical fibre cables, switches, etc.)
is supplied by the user.
See
Setting up Remote Copy Connections
for remote copy configurations. Distribute the paths
between different storage clusters and switches to provide maximum flexibility and availability.
The logical paths between the primary storage system and secondary storage system must be
separate from the logical paths between the host and secondary storage system.
